Just before Christmas I wrote a posting about GDP -vs- Happiness. I haven't had the time to read the essays and papers I linked to yet, but I hope to find the time this weekend.
A few days ago I found something in The Independent which reminded me of this topic and that a growing GDP can't be the only measure for success: Apparently the number of people "downshifting" remains constant despite the trend being labelled a fad when it started.
Seems to me that the question of GDP -vs- other measures will remain and gain in importance with more and more people weighing material gains against time and other values they realise to be important.
